Area - 地区操作类

Area类提供了常见的省市区管理方法。

Area类操作方法

Area 操作方法参数说明函数说明用法举例
Area::proList()

-

获取省份列表,并返回一个二维数组

<?php

$prodata=Area::proList();

print_r($prodata);

?> 

Area::getPro($id,$f='')            

$id 要读取的省份ID

$f 要返回的字段

获取指定Id的省份信息   

<?php

$prodata=Area::getPro(1); // 返回的$prodata 是一个一维数组,包含该省份的信息

$prodata=Area::getPro(1,'name'); // 返回的$prodata 是一个字符串,即省份的名称

?>          

Area::cityList($proid=0)

$proid 省份ID

当参数$proid为空时,返回所有城市列表并返回数组

当指定参数$proid时,返回指定省份的城市列表并返回数组

<?php

$citydata=Area::cityList(); //返回所有城市列表

$citydata=Area::cityList(1); //返回省份ID为1的所有城市列表

?> 

Area::getCity($id,$f='')

$id 要读取的城市ID

$f 要返回的字段

获取指定Id的城市信息   

<?php

$citydata=Area::getCity(1); // 返回的$citydata 是一个一维数组,包含该城市的信息

$citydata=Area::getCity(1,'name'); // 返回的$citydata 是一个字符串,即城市的名称

?>          

Area::areaList($cityid=0)

$cityid 所属城市ID

当参数$cityid为空时,返回所有区域列表并返回数组

当指定参数$cityid时,返回指定城市的区域列表并返回数组

<?php

$areadata=Area::areaList(); //返回所有区域列表

$areadata=Area::areaList(1); //返回城市ID为1的所有区域列表

?> 

Area::getArea($id,$f='')

$id 要读取的区域ID

$f 要返回的字段

获取指定Id的区域信息   

<?php

$areadata=Area::getArea(1); // 返回的$areadata 是一个一维数组,包含该区域的信息

$areadata=Area::getArea(1,'name'); // 返回的$areadata 是一个字符串,即区域的名称

?>          

最后更新:2016-06-13